Professional footballer Jordan Mailata is the offensive tackle for the National Football League’s Philadelphia Eagles right now. He stands 2.03 meters tall and weighs 166 kilograms. He was a Condell Park High School student. He played rugby league professionally, and after watching videos of him doing so, NFL management urged him to apply for their International Player Pathway Program.

He said that despite never having played American football, he didn’t know anything about it. He traveled to Florida’s IMG Academy in February 2018 to exercise under the direction of coach Aden Durde. In the seventh round of the 2018 NFL Draft, the Philadelphia Eagles picked Mailata with the 233rd overall pick.

With a $89,392 signing bonus, he agreed to a four-year, $2.5 million contract with the Eagles. Against the San Francisco 49ers in week 4 of the 2020 campaign, he made his debut for the Philadelphia Eagles. He was the Eagles’ offensive lineman who allowed the fewest sacks, only 7, during the whole 2020 season.

His 502 pass-pro snaps gave him a pass-pro snaps per sack score of 71.7, which put him in first place among offensive lineman for the Eagles. Mailata was selected as the starting left tackle for the next NFL season by Eagles head coach Nick Sirianni in August 2021. A four-year, $64 million deal with the Eagles was inked by Mailata in September 2021.
